Dubai Introduces Scholarships to Develop Future Government Leaders

The Vice President and Prime Minister of the UAE, Sheikh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um, has unveiled the Mohammed bin Rashid Government Scholarships. This announcement took place with Crown Prince Hamdan bin Mohammed bin Rashid Al Maktoum present.

This initiative seeks to cultivate a group of highly adept governmental leaders capable of excelling in key sectors such as economics, technology, and policy formulation.

Goal of Producing Exceptional Government Leaders

The inaugural cohort comprises promising Emiratis drawn from various governmental sectors. The aim is to equip them with advanced academic knowledge and practical abilities that align with the UAE government's objectives.

In his speech, Sheikh Mohammed emphasized that genuine progress stems from adaptable governments that continuously learn and apply knowledge effectively.

He stressed that ongoing education is crucial for advancement, and that university-acquired knowledge should translate into palpable societal benefits.

Specialized Educational Programs Offered

The scholarships will cover advanced study options in critical areas, including:

  • Master’s in International Business and Policy

  • Master’s in Applied Artificial Intelligence

  • Master’s in Economics

  • Executive Diploma in Artificial Intelligence for Business from University of Oxford

These programs are crafted to offer deep insights and prepare participants for modern challenges.

Partnership with Renowned Global Universities

This initiative collaborates with prestigious international institutions such as:

  • Mohamed bin Zayed University of Artificial Intelligence

  • New York University Abu Dhabi

  • Georgetown University

  • University of Oxford

Such partnerships assure high-caliber education and a global viewpoint for participants.

Transforming Government Employee Training

According to Mohammad Abdullah Al Gergawi, Minister of Cabinet Affairs, this program signifies a transformative approach to government employee education. The emphasis now lies on specialized training directly aligned with government functions, moving past traditional methodologies.

Participants will gain the ability to:

  • Comprehend worldwide transformations

  • Implement knowledge in real-world scenarios

  • Enhance governmental decision-making speed and quality

Bolstering the UAE's Growth Prospects

Focusing on fields like artificial intelligence and economic strategy, the program aims to foster:

  • Economic expansion

  • Digital evolution

  • Decision-making driven by data

This initiative exemplifies the UAE's dedication to investing in its citizens and bridging the gap between education and the real-world requirements of government.

The launch of the Mohammed bin Rashid Government Scholarships is a significant advancement in cultivating future-ready leaders. By integrating higher education with practical applications, the UAE enhances its governmental effectiveness and prepares for enduring global competitiveness.
